Tips and tricks for reading wiring diagrams
- Put a blank sheet of paper next to the wiring diagram and simply draw the simple circuit. All intricate wiring diagrams are simply a series of simple diagrams, and it makes it hard to look at if you don’t narrow down to the circuit that you’re doing.
- Print the wiring diagram off and use highlighters to trace the circuit. When you utilize your finger or follow the circuit with your eyes, it’s simple to mistrace the circuit. One trick that I use is to print the exact same wiring diagram off two times.
- To properly read a wiring diagram, one has to know how the elements in the system run. For instance, if a module is powered up and it sends a signal of half the voltage and the technician does not know this, he would believe he has a problem, as he would expect a 12V signal. Following diagrams is fairly simple, however utilizing it within the scope of how the system runs is a various matter. My finest guidance is not only take a look at the diagram, but comprehend how the elements run when in use.
- Read wiring diagrams from negative to positive and redraw the circuit as a straight line. All circuits are the same– voltage, ground, single element, and switches.
- Before reading a schematic, get familiar and understand all the symbols. Read the schematic like a roadmap. I print the schematic and highlight the circuit I’m detecting to make certain I’m staying on the ideal path.

How do you read electrical wire numbers?
An electrical cable is classified by 2 numbers separated by a hyphen, such as 14-2. The first number signifies the conductor’s gauge; the 2nd signifies the variety of conductors inside the cable. For example, 14-2 has 2 14-gauge conductors: a hot and a neutral.

How is wire numbered?
American Wire Gauge (AWG) is the basic way to denote wire size in The United States and Canada. In AWG, the larger the number, the smaller the wire diameter and thickness. The biggest standard size is 0000 AWG, and 40 AWG is the tiniest standard size.

How do you read auto wiring diagrams?
An auto wiring diagram is a map. To read it, identify the circuit in question and beginning at its source of power, follow it to the ground. Utilize the legend to understand what each symbol on the circuit means.
